Description
A hearty and comforting soup combining the flavors of macaroni, cheese, and ground beef in one pot.
Ingredients
- 1 lb ground beef
- 1 small onion, diced
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 4 cups chicken broth
- 2 cups milk
- 1 can diced tomatoes (14.5 oz)
- 2 cups elbow macaroni
- 2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
- 1 tsp salt
- 1/2 tsp black pepper
- 1 tsp dried oregano
Instructions
- Brown the ground beef in a large pot over medium heat.
- Add onion and garlic, cook until softened.
- Pour in chicken broth, milk, and diced tomatoes. Stir well.
- Bring to a boil, then add macaroni. Cook until al dente.
- Reduce heat, stir in cheese until melted.
- Season with salt, pepper, and oregano.
- Serve hot.
Notes
- Use lean ground beef for less grease.
- Substitute vegetable broth for a lighter option.
- Add more cheese for extra creaminess.
- Prep Time: 10 mins
- Cook Time: 20 mins
